Our Occupational Associate Degree program in Professional Business Systems prepares you for a career in business, whether that be working for a corporation, startup, or following your own entrepreneurial ambitions.
The Professional Business Systems program gives students the opportunity to build a strong foundation for understanding business operations while also enhancing their skills in communication, digital presentations and business software.
Upon completion of the Professional Business Systems Occupational Associate degree, students should be able to:
• Demonstrate an understanding of the key functions of business, including accounting, economics, management, marketing, and regulations
• Understand the role of human motivation and relationships in an organization
• Show proficiency in effective leadership skills, including communication and problem solving skills
• Identify the basics for starting a business, including legal structure, local and state regulations, and the dilemmas faced by entrepreneurs
• Apply the basic principles of marketing and develop a marketing plan
• Create and edit documents using Microsoft Office, presentation and desktop publishing software
• Create and work with spreadsheets, charts, data and databases
• Perform scholarly research
